Leadership and organisational change

The University of the West of England, Bristol, is offering a fully funded PhD studentship in the College of Business and Law, hosted by the Bristol Leadership and Change Centre. This opportunity is aimed at candidates interested in critically exploring leadership and organisational change in complex and uncertain contexts, with a particular focus on healthy and inclusive workplaces. Potential research topics include leadership and organisational support for maternity leave and motherhood, inclusive entrepreneurship and social value creation in marginalised communities, and translating compassionate leadership into ethical action and workplace wellbeing. The studentship welcomes diverse methodological approaches, especially qualitative and creative methods such as participatory action research, organisational ethnography, and narrative interviews. Applicants benefit from a vibrant research environment, comprehensive support from the UWE Doctoral Academy, and access to professional development and research skills training. The studentship provides a tax-free stipend of £20,780 per annum and covers full tuition fees for both home and international students. Eligibility requires at least a 2:1 degree in a relevant discipline, preferably a Masters degree with a minimum average mark of 65%, and a recognised English language qualification (IELTS 7.0 or equivalent). The position is full-time and requires residency in the UK. The application deadline is 12 October 2025 for a January 2026 start. Applicants must submit an online application with a research proposal, academic documents, proof of English proficiency, and details of two referees. For informal discussions, contact Professor Richard Bolden or Dr Paweł Capik. Interviews will be held online in November 2025.
